Abstract | ||||
2-PHENYL[1,5]benzothiazepin-4(5H)-one (1) was reacted with arylidenenitriles, a mixture of carbon disulphide or phenyliso-thiocyanate and active nitriles to give pyrano-, pyrido-, thiopyrano-, 1,2-dithiolo[3,4-e]-; 1,3-dithiolo[4,5-e] [1,5] benzothiazepines, benzothi-azepino-[6,5-c] [1,8] naphthyridine and oxathieno [1, 5] benzothiazepines (2 –11), respectively. Treatment of compound 1 with a mixture of sulphur and phenyl isothiocyanate or 2-amino-1,1,3- tricyano-2-aminopropene gave 1,3-dithieno [4,5-e]- and thieno [3,2-e]- [1,5] benzothiazepines (12, 13), respectively. | ||||
